Ryan Ashley DiCristina (née Malarkey), born on April 29, 1987, in Dallas, Pennsylvania, is a world-famous American tattoo artist known for her unique black-and-gray tattoo style featuring lace, beadwork, and ornamental jewel designs. She gained international recognition after becoming the first woman to win Ink Master in Season 8 (2016). Influenced by her artistic mother, Ryan studied fashion design at the Fashion Institute of Technology in New York City, where she graduated in 2007 with a Critic’s Choice Award. After several years in the fashion industry, she transitioned into tattooing and co-founded The Strange and Unusual Oddities Parlor in Pennsylvania, where she developed her now-iconic style.
